Associate Director Thought Leader Liaison Oncology (NMSC) -Northeast & Great Lakes Region
About the role
The Oncology Associate Director, Thought Leader Liaison (TLL) is a field-based, non-sales position on Regeneron's Commercial Oncology Marketing team. Reporting into the Senior Director, Scientific Marketing, the role focuses on enhancing and improving interactions with key external US Oncology thought leaders at academic centers and leading community practices for our Oncology Non-Melanoma Skin Cancer portfolio, particularly in the areas of high-risk Cutaneous Squamous-Cell Carcinoma (CSCC), advanced CSCC, and advanced basal cell carcinoma (BCC).
Responsibilities
- Engage in meaningful and strategic discussions to gather insights and share clinical information with assigned key thought leaders in the geography.
- Share insights gleaned from interactions with thought leaders with Marketing and other functional groups.
- Support congress planning efforts, including sponsorship recommendations and identification of speakers for product theaters.
- Coordinate thought leader engagements for senior executives at local/regional/national conferences and/or during day-to-day business.
- Conduct substantive business discussions related to on-label product information, disease state, and general corporate overviews.
- Embrace a customer-centric, needs-based approach to drive strategic thought leader engagements.
- Develop/maintain a list of key thought leaders in the assigned geography.
- Assist with thought leader development.
- Support speaker bureau efforts, including identification of potential speakers, contracting, managing logistics related to speaker training, and providing feedback to speakers to improve presentation effectiveness in enhancing educational impact.
- Support regional/national advisory board and advisory council planning efforts, making strategic recommendations on potential thought leader participants and liaising with selected thought leaders in coordinating their participation.
- Support monthly field team calls, gathering feedback on speaker programs & p2p content.
- Ensure all interactions and activities with thought leaders adhere to company policies, industry regulations, and compliance guidelines.
